Thispage describes how to use the interactive installer to perform a basic Y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ation.All nodes of the YSoft SafeQ Management Server cluster have to be in the same timezoneUsage of a bundled PostgreSQL database (which is located on the first node) is not recommended for a Management Server cluster.Please note that in case the embedded PostgreSQL database is used in a time zone other than GMT, the following workaround to the known limitation must be applied.Configuring the PostgreSQL Time Zone for Correct Print Job and Report DataStandard installationObtain and run installation file management-installer.exe. Once you have the file and the server is ready for installation, you can begin Y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ation.In order to install YSoft SafeQ Management Server, this file is required. It contains everything necessary for installing a fully functional YSoft SafeQ Management Server.Select a language that will be used for the installation process.

Close all other applications to avoid issues with updating the relevant system files.



The next screen displays full license terms and conditions, which you should read and consider before moving forward. Click I Agree and install the product or Cancel to abort the installation.After you accept the license agreement, the installer runs a pre-installation check. This procedure checks several conditions and determines if the server meets all requirements for Y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ation.If any of these conditions are not met, they will be displayed in either the Show warnings or Show problems area, depending on their severity. If there are warnings, installation can continue. If there are problems, installation cannot continue. If any warnings or problems are indicated, review the warnings and resolve the problems, then continue.The conditions the installer checks are:The correct version of WindowsThe user installing YSoft SafeQ Management Server has administrator rightsAll required ports are open and freeEnough available system memoryPresence of a previous version of YSoft SafeQ Management Server

You now have the option to select your own installation location. You can install YSoft SafeQ Management Server anywhere other than a UNC path or the root folder of the drive.The installer now displays Y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ation settings.

To use the default installation settings:Accept the default Y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ation folder, database engine, and IP address. Please see the warning about using the embedded PostgreSQL in the non-GMT time zone at the top of the page as this database engine is used as the default.To use values other than the default ones:CheckI want to customize my YSoft SafeQ installation; then go to section Customized installation or adding/replacing node for more information.

If you chose the default installation, the installer displays the account name and password for the database. The password is automatically copied to the clipboard. Save this password to a safe place so that you can either use it when you need it or change it if you want.Click OK.The installer begins to copy all the files required by YSoft SafeQ Management Server and the database system you chose to the selected destination folder on the server. In case you wish to see the detailed installation progress, press the Show details button (or D key).

The last page of the wizard informs you about the results of the installation process and gives you the option to display the YSoft SafeQ management interface.

Click Finish when you are ready to close the installation wizard.Customized installation or adding/replacing nodeIf you wish to use values other than the default settings, check I want to customize my Y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ation.



You can select which node you want to install.If you want to install a single YSoft SafeQ Management Server installation or the first node of a YSoft SafeQ Management Server cluster and continue by clicking Next.



For multiple YSoft SafeQ 6 installations on one MSSQL server, using one MSSQL instance for each YSoft SafeQ 6 installation is required, as this will prevent overwriting of database users and will keep both installations separated.If you want to add a node to an existing cluster, select Add or replace a node in an existing YSoft SafeQ Management Server cluster, enter Cluster master node IP address, click Retrieve node list. If a successful connection is established proceed by clicking Next. The database will be shared among cluster nodes so the next page is described in step 5.Note that it is necessary to restart other cluster nodes after the successful installation in order to refresh their cluster server list.

Choose the database that will be used by YSoft SafeQ Management Server:Database type:

the default Embedded PostgreSQL 11Use an existing external database server which you can choose if you already have MS SQL or PostgreSQL database (check supported versions) with enough capacity to hold the YSoft SafeQ Management Server database.Database deployment scenario:the default single database for production and the warehouseseparate database for production and the warehouse (on a single DBMS)standalone database for the warehouse (on a separate DBMS)Database setup

In the case of the Embedded PostgreSQL Server, you must specify a password for the database user.Passwords must be entered twice to avoid a problem with a potential typo.You can use Generate password button to generate the password for the database user. On button click, the password is generated and copied to the clipboard.Please see the warning about using the embedded PostgreSQL database engine in the non-GMT time zone at the top of the page.

In the case of an External database you must specify information about the connection to the database.



In the case of a Single database for the production and data warehouse, you must enter the name for the YSoft SafeQ Management Server database.



If the database does not exist, a popup will appear asking whether you want to create it. To proceed to click Yes, t he installation guide uses the provided database account to automate most of the database-related installation tasks (the creation of databases, database schemes, tables, etc.)The database name should not contain special characters or white spaces.The database name will be used as a base for IMS database name using this format: _IMSIn the case of Separate databases for the production and data warehouse (on a single database-management system).You must enter the name for the YSoft SafeQ Management Server production database.



The database name will be used as a base for IMS database name using this format: _IMSYou must enter the name for the YSoft SafeQ Management Server data warehouse database.



In the case of a Standalone database for the data warehouse (on a separate database-management system).You must specify the production database connection information.



In the case of a standalone data warehouse deployment scenario, Database server hostname / IP address should not be entered as a local loopback address (i.e. localhost or 127.0.0.1). If a local loopback address is entered, the installer will automatically change the value to the IP address of the YSoft SafeQ Management Service chosen in the previous step.You must specify data warehouse database connection information.



You must also enter the names of the YSoft SafeQ Management Server production and data warehouse databases.If you are installing an additional node to a Management Service cluster you have to enter the IP address of a primary node and provide a configuration file from an existing Management Service node.When using Enhanced Password Protection


In case the Enhanced Password Protection feature is used, the encryption key must be copied from the primary node to the node where the installation is taking place and it must be placed on the same location as on the primary node (the location that is in the configuration file).See the Using enhanced password protection with Management cluster section of the Setup and Configuration of the Enhanced Password Protection page for more details.
